Glass Optics Manufacturing Engineer Location Sunnyvale, CA : Summary Posted: Feb 1, 2024 Role Number: 200537052 We are looking for a world-class Glass Optics Manufacturing Engineer with expertise in glass materials, glass lens DFM, and process development.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in advancing our manufacturing capabilities, contributing to the design and development of large glass lenses, and optimizing glass manufacturing processes. This position requires close collaboration with other experts at Apple, and is focused on working directly with optics designers and process experts to validate high precision glass lens designs new to industry. Description Description 1. Glass Material Expertise: Demonstrate in-depth knowledge of various glass materials, their properties, and applications in the context of compression molding. Collaborate with material suppliers to evaluate and select appropriate glass compositions for specific applications. 2. Glass Lens DFM: Lead the design and development of large glass lenses, considering optical requirements, structural integrity, and manufacturability. 3. Process Development: Guide vendors to develop and optimize glass compression molding processes to achieve high-quality, precision-molded products. Propose experiments, analyze data, and implement process improvements to improve efficiency and yield. 4. Equipment Selection and Optimization: Evaluate and select glass manufacturing equipment that aligns with project requirements and production goals. Optimize equipment settings and parameters to achieve product specifications and maintain consistency in manufacturing. 5. Quality Control: Implement robust quality control measures to ensure the production of lenses meets stringent specifications. Collaborate with quality assurance teams to establish and maintain quality standards. 6. Collaboration and Communication: Work closely with multi-functional teams, including optical designers, materials scientists, and manufacturing specialists, to achieve project objectives. Communicate effectively with team members, providing technical expertise and updates on project milestones.
